Many patients are symptomatic but test negative, say doctors

Many government doctors on COVID-19 duty are coming across a significant number of patients who are symptomatic but tested negative. In such patients, the CT chest findings are suggestive of COVID-19; hence, they are treated as COVID-19 patients but are not included in the official figures, doctors say.

Inquiries with government doctors in many parts of the State, including Chennai, Tiruchi and Madurai, showed that a significant percentage of patients fall in this category: swab negative, typical COVID-19 findings in CT scan and clinical features.

A cross-section of doctors said that at a number of government hospitals, at least 30%-40% of patients were in this category and were treated in wards for persons with suspected COVID-19 symptoms. They said various factors were at play, including the lifting of swabs, the specificity of RT-PCR test and viral load.
